This game will be out in a little over two weeks, but it doesn't have it's own thread. From the footage I've seen, it looks like it will be both the largest, and the most graphically impressive Assassin's Creed game yet by far..

NVidia has been working with the developers to bring these features to the game:

1) HBAO+, the best and most accurate ambient occlusion available for games to date.

2) Percentage closer soft shadows for more realistic looking shadows.

3) TXAA. This gets a lot of flak for blur, but I couldn't detect any blur after enabling it on Batman Arkham Origins, so I guess NVidia has improved it.

4) High resolution textures and assets with support for 4K gaming.

5) High precision light rays

DSOGaming: One of the biggest issues we’ve encountered in AC3 was its inability to take advantage of more than three CPU cores. That problem was also present in Splinter Cell: Conviction. However, Blacklist pleasantly surprised us with its CPU multi-core support (game runs better than its predecessor and there were performance differences between tri-cores and quad-cores). Will Assassin’s Creed IV be better optimized on the PC than AC3?

LP: There was a major optimisation pass that was done on the engine, not just for the PC, but for every platform. The scheduler used for the rendering was rewritten from the ground up. In AC4, the engine will use all the cores it needs until it sees that using more cores brings no more gain. So, yes we should expect better performance on PC than AC3, especially on DX11 hardware.
